The four questions that we are being asked this year are a little different and I will share them below:
1. How did your research inform your products in the way you use or challenge conventions?
2. How do your products engage within the audience?
3. How did elements of production work together to create a sense of branding?
4. How do your products represent social groups or issues?
Here are some tips that we were given to be successful in our production:
- Evaluate your own work in a professional manner
- Support your argument through specifics
- Offer criticism
Each question focuses on different aspects of your production. For example, Question 1 mainly focuses stylistic choices as a director while question 2 focuses on addressing your target audience and engagement. As question 3 heavily focuses on branding development throughout production and how you chose production choices to strengthen your brand. Lastly, Question 4 specifically focuses on representation within your production by giving examples of how it is done.
